The Texas Department of State Health Services Coronavirus Dashboard shows the number of active cases of COVID in Lamar County has dropped to 150. The total number of fatalities from the virus remains at 162. In its report Monday, the Paris Lamar County Health District reported 435 active cases.

A showdown between Dallas County Judge Clay Jenkins and Governor Greg Abbott over masks. Jenkins filed a lawsuit requesting a temporary restraining order, arguing that the governor’s ban on mask mandates violates state law. The Lamar County Health Department is offering free vaccinations today to everyone at Paris High School between 10am and 1pm. All three shots are available, Pfizer for those 12 and over and Moderna and Johnson and Johnson for those 18 and older.
